Amsterdam, Loveringh, Jacobus, Laan, Adolf van der, Title page for: Cornelis Sweerts, Dichtkundige zinnebeelden, 1736, Allegorical representation with a writing woman, busts, Pegasus and Apollo, A writing woman sits before four emperor busts. Next to her is a monk with a bird on his head and a scepter with a sun in his hand. She points towards the busts and the obelisk next to the busts. In the foreground is an armillary sphere and writing putti. Pegasus flies behind the women. In the background sits Apollo with a lyre, surrounded by the muses.
